2024-02-12 13:47:02 +01:00
|
|
|
import {Component, OnDestroy, OnInit} from '@angular/core';
|
|
|
|
import {LayoutService} from "../openaireLibrary/dashboard/sharedComponents/sidebar/layout.service";
|
2019-10-17 15:49:05 +02:00
|
|
|
|
|
|
|
@Component({
|
|
|
|
selector: 'openaire-deposit',
|
|
|
|
template: `
|
|
|
|
<deposit-first-page></deposit-first-page>
|
|
|
|
`
|
|
|
|
})
|
|
|
|
|
2024-02-12 13:47:02 +01:00
|
|
|
export class OpenaireDepositComponent implements OnInit, OnDestroy {
|
2019-10-17 15:49:05 +02:00
|
|
|
|
2024-02-12 13:47:02 +01:00
|
|
|
constructor(private layoutService: LayoutService) {
|
2019-10-17 15:49:05 +02:00
|
|
|
}
|
|
|
|
|
2024-02-12 13:47:02 +01:00
|
|
|
public ngOnInit() {
|
|
|
|
this.layoutService.setRootClass('deposit');
|
|
|
|
}
|
|
|
|
|
|
|
|
ngOnDestroy() {
|
|
|
|
this.layoutService.setRootClass(null);
|
|
|
|
}
|
2019-10-17 15:49:05 +02:00
|
|
|
}
|
|
|
|
|